Hello I have been selected to do a routing directorate “early” review of this draft. https://datatracker.ietf.org/doc/draft-ietf-trill-resilient-trees/ The routing directorate will, on request from the working group chair, perform an “early” review of a draft before it is submitted for publication to the IESG. The early review can be performed at any time during the draft’s lifetime as a working group document. The purpose of the early review depends on the stage that the document has reached. Document: draft-ietf-trill-resilient-trees-08.txt Reviewer: Loa Andersson Review Date: 2018-01-15 Intended Status: Proposed Standard Summary: Choose from this list... This document is basically ready for publication, but has very small nits that should be considered prior to being submitted to the IESG. Comments: I did an early review for the working group on version -05. What I've done this time is: - checked that my earlier comments been satisfactorily address (they have) - re-read the document, and only found very small nits Nits: The nits are only that abbreviations (e.g. DT) needs to be expanded the first time they occur in the document. Caveat: I agree with ALia that someone with more experience from p2mp protocols than I have should take a look at the document.
